Downsizing Doesn't Have to Happen All at Once

One of the most important parts of a successful senior downsizing plan is taking the process one step at a time.

A typical transition might include:

1. Start with a conversation.

Before making decisions, Allen meets with the homeowner and family to understand their goals, timeline, and concerns.

2. Determine what needs to be done.

The home is evaluated to identify repairs, cleaning, decluttering, landscaping, or other preparation that may be needed.

3. Organize belongings.

Families can work through personal possessions at their own pace, determining what should move with them, be given to family, donated, sold, or removed.

4. Coordinate preferred vendors.

When services are needed, Allen can help connect the family with preferred vendors who can assist with the transition.

5. Prepare the home for the market.

Once the property is ready, Allen develops a marketing and pricing strategy designed to position the home competitively.

6. Sell and transition.

Allen remains involved throughout the transaction while the family focuses on the move and the next chapter.
